summaryrefslogtreecommitdiffstats
path: root/librt
Commit message (Collapse)AuthorAgeFilesLines
* hide some functions to cut down on relocationsMike Frysinger2005-12-293-6/+12
|
* make sure mq_timedsend() and mq_send() is always definedMike Frysinger2005-12-291-5/+8
|
* make sure mq_timedreceive() and mq_receive() is always definedMike Frysinger2005-12-291-5/+8
|
* Part deux."Steven J. Hill"2005-12-061-3/+3
|
* Depedencies corrected (less make oldconfig/headers), rerunning make remakes ↵Peter S. Mazinger2005-11-221-8/+10
| | | | only headers
* rework depends and stripping so that libraries arent rebuilt all the time in ↵Mike Frysinger2005-11-221-2/+4
| | | | a loop
* Remove TOPDIRPeter S. Mazinger2005-11-211-3/+1
|
* Add info to CFLAGS about lib we are buildingPeter S. Mazinger2005-11-181-1/+1
|
* Include all lib*/Makefile.in in top_srcdir/Makefile.in, allows adding ↵Peter S. Mazinger2005-11-171-12/+36
| | | | foreign objects to a lib
* Enable IMA compiling now that syscalls workPeter S. Mazinger2005-11-021-3/+0
|
* Replace all Makefiles for new build infrastucturePeter S. Mazinger2005-10-291-53/+8
|
* Moved guard_setup to dl-osinfo.h (used commonly by ldso and libc). Renamed ↵Peter S. Mazinger2005-10-271-3/+1
| | | | to _dl_setup_stack_chk_guard, as in glibc. SSP requires now binutils-2.16.1 and newer. Add NOT_IN_libc/IS_IN_libc. Began using -DSHARED in uClibc_main.c, there are more candidates in there. Move back dl_protect_relro to it's earlier place.
* All Makefile.in's. Only arm/i386/mips/powerpc/x86_64 are done, the other ↵Peter S. Mazinger2005-10-251-7/+22
| | | | archs lack proper crt1. The Makefiles in extra/scripts are intended to be linked into each dir, where it is necessary to build locally.
* Add the current implementation to reviewPeter S. Mazinger2005-10-191-0/+16
|
* Rewrote almost all Makefiles: do not use strip $(x),y; run strip on all ↵Peter S. Mazinger2005-10-121-2/+2
| | | | objects at once; use :=//$</$^; use CRT_SRC/CRT_OBJ/SCRT_OBJ/CSRC/COBJ/SSRC/SOBJ/MSRC/MOBJ where no more is needed, if only CSRC is present use OBJS directly instead of COBJ; CTOR_TARGETS are created directly in lib; remove unused/unneeded parts. Hope I haven't broken too much.
* Do not defer expansions where useless, like CSRC/OBJS/LIB_NAME/AR_LIB_NAME, ↵Peter S. Mazinger2005-10-111-12/+12
| | | | defer only for shared lib related stuff, because it is optional. Run STRIPTOOL only once. More use of /$^/$<.
* Remove ar-target and shared targets, at build time now we traverse the tree ↵Peter S. Mazinger2005-09-281-25/+41
| | | | only once. Generalize all toplevel makefiles. Make sure, that libdl.so is built against libc.so and not libc.a
* no check needed in libm/libpthread, we do not recurse anymore if the related ↵Peter S. Mazinger2005-09-221-2/+2
| | | | option is not set, more Makefile cleanups
* include headers only if the related option is enabledPeter S. Mazinger2005-09-211-0/+5
|
* rework dependencies so the archive is re-created only when the object files ↵Mike Frysinger2005-01-181-5/+2
| | | | have been updated
* make sure we include pthread.h to define pthread_attr_tMike Frysinger2005-01-181-0/+1
|
* Patch from Paul Mundt (lethal) adding an initial librt implementation.Eric Andersen2005-01-1114-0/+504
I then reworked the syscall handling and made minor cleanups. With luck I've not completely broken his patch...